Transaction 8a40bdc515eadea5a6f0c60b561273efe21fcf071573ca1a77048c65d4009fb2
1 Input
1 Output
-
8a40bdc515eadea5a6f0c60b561273efe21fcf071573ca1a77048c65d4009fb2:0
- value
- 99996124
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8af52a67fea78b009507c9fdeae42b24dbcd2994 OP_EQUAL
- address
- 3EMksRZbouDkzzxETUvJ8sE9qY7Nsa5P5Y